Abstract

The utility model relates to a haw slicer, comprising a casing, a motor, a gear, a delivery device and a cutter disc. The utility model is characterized in that the delivery device is a delivery belt which is composed of four chain wheel shafts from top to bottom and two sets of chain wheel structures; the upper driven chain wheel shaft is movably arranged on the casing, an elastic pressure device is arranged on the casing on the discharge port of the delivery belt, and the cutter disc is provided with a group of grooves; the grooves are provided with knife blades, and a material storage groove is arranged between the knife blade head and the groove. The utility model solves the cutting problem of hard inner cores of spherical haws, which is widely used in various haw cutting places.

Description

Haw slicer
The utility model relates to a kind of agricultural product processing machinery.
Hawthorn is had many uses as a kind of raw-food material, but ripe Fructus Crataegi can not long storage time, must be cut into thin slice, dries the back and preserves.And Fructus Crataegi is a spherical, in hard fruit stone is arranged, hold with hand and cut, as easy as rolling off a log cut wound finger, a people can only cut the 50-60 kilogram in one day, efficient is extremely low.At present some place replaces with medicine cutter, but because to be spherical hawthorn not of uniform size, kernel is extremely hard again, and effect is very undesirable.
At the problems referred to above, the purpose of this utility model provides a kind of hawthorn slicer that is specifically designed to the cutting haw flakes.
For achieving the above object, the utility model is taked following design: a kind of hawthorn slicer, it comprises casing, motor, transmission device, conveying device and cutting knife dish, described motor drives the described transmission system of two covers by belt pulley, one cover connects described cutting knife dish by main shaft, another set ofly connect described conveying device by bevel gear, it is characterized in that: described conveying device comprises, following two sprocket shafts, the two connects by meshing gear mounted thereto, on described, on following two sprocket shafts two pairs of drive sprockets are installed, and drive by the two pairs of chains and to be installed in, two pairs of driven sprockets on the following driven chain wheel shaft, the described driven chain wheel shaft of going up is installed on the described casing versatilely, described driven chain wheel shaft down is fixedly connected on the described casing, be with the cramp bar that rotates beaming roller by one group between described every pair of chain and connect, in the formation, following two conveyer belts; Charging aperture on the described casing is aimed at the described feed end of conveyer belt down; On the casing at described conveyer belt discharging opening place an elasticity press device is set; One group of groove is set on the described cutting knife dish, in described groove, blade is installed, leave capaciting material groove between the head of described blade and the described groove.
The elasticity press device at described conveyer belt discharging opening place comprises housing, column, compact heap and holddown spring, described column is installed in described housing upper end versatilely, described compact heap is installed in the lower end of described column rotationally, described column and compact heap are connected with holddown spring with described housing respectively, and described housing is fixed on the described casing.
The utility model is owing to adopt above design, and it has the following advantages: 1, owing to be provided with upper and lower two conveyer belts, the conveying that hawthorn can be clipped in the middle has solved spherical hawthorn original place and has rolled the problem that transfer efficiency is low.2, flexibly connect owing to going up driven chain wheel shaft and casing, therefore can be according to the gap between two conveyer belts of the automatic adjusting of the size of hawthorn diameter and the size of chucking power.3, owing on the cutting knife dish, be provided with capaciting material groove, be provided with the elasticity press device at the discharging opening of conveyer belt, spherical hawthorn can not rolled, successfully solved the cutting problem of the hard hawthorn of kernel.

As shown in Figure 1 and Figure 2, motor drives main shaft 1 rotation by the belt pulley 2 that is connected main shaft 1 one ends, and the other end of main shaft 1 is installed cutting knife dish 3.As shown in Figure 3,2-4 groove 31 is set on the cutting knife dish 3, in each groove 31, is screwed blade 32, leave capaciting material groove 33 between the head of blade 32 and the groove 31.As shown in Figure 1, 2, the big belt pulley 4 ' that drives on the driven shaft 5 by small belt pulley mounted thereto 4 when main shaft 1 rotates rotates, and the bevel gear 6 that is installed on the driven shaft 5 drives 7 rotations of lower sprocket axle by the bevel gear 6 ' that is installed on the lower sprocket axle 7.A gear 8 is installed on the lower sprocket axle 7, and gear 8 is by being connected cochain wheel shaft 9 with its meshed gears 8 '.As shown in Figure 4, a pair of drive sprocket 10,11 is installed respectively on upper and lower sprocket shaft 9,7.As Fig. 1, shown in Figure 5, two pairs of drive sprockets 10,11 by two pairs of chains 12,13, connect two pairs of driven sprockets 16,17 that are installed in respectively on the upper and lower driven chain wheel shaft 14,15 respectively.At two chain 12(or 13) between, be connected with one group and be with the cramp bar 19 that rotates beaming roller 18, form upper and lower two conveyer belts.Have a pair of roomy groove 21 and a pair of installing hole 22 on casing 20 two sides, following driven chain wheel shaft 15 is fixedly connected in the installing hole 22, and last driven chain wheel shaft 14 is placed in the groove 21.On the groove 21 both sides casing 20 below tiltedly, fix an end of a back-moving spring 23 respectively, the other end of two back-moving springs 23 is separately fixed at the two ends of driven chain wheel shaft 14.Feeding mouth 24 on the casing 20 is aimed at the feeding end of conveyer belt down.
As shown in Figure 1 and Figure 2, on the casing 20 of the port of export of conveyer belt, fix a spring press device 25.Spring press device 25 comprises a housing 26 and one group of column 27, compact heap 28 and holddown spring 29,30(such as Fig. 6, shown in Figure 7).Housing 26 is screwed on casing 20, and column 27 can be installed in housing 26 upper ends up or down, and compact heap 28 is installed in the lower end of column 27 rotationally, is being connected a holddown spring 29,30 respectively with between the housing 26 on column 27 and the compact heap 28.Like this, when the hawthorn diameter is big, can distinguish jack-up column 27 or compact heap 28; The hawthorn diameter hour, holddown spring 29,30 can make column 27 or compact heap 28 automatically reset again.
The movable last driven chain wheel shaft of installing 14 also can be taked other form in the foregoing description, and roomy groove 21 can also be a circular hole that diameter is bigger.The form of spring press device 25 also can change, and its thinking is spring hand of design, pins the hawthorn of rolling to replace staff, column 27, compact heap 28, and the structure of holddown spring 30 and type of attachment also can be different.
In the time of operation, after hawthorn enters down conveyer belt from feeding mouth, promptly entering under the effect of gravity up and down between the conveyer belt, because an end of upper conveyor belt flexibly connects, therefore can move up and down according to the diameter of hawthorn, and back-moving spring can make the upper conveyor belt maintenance impaction state that in time resets, so that the clamping hawthorn is fed forward.The hawthorn that comes out from conveyer belt enters the spring press device, and sends into the cutting knife dish crowded the pushing of the hawthorn of back.Because the blade front is provided with capaciting material groove, is squeezed a hawthorn part that pushes away and enters capaciting material groove, the blade that is arrived immediately cuts, and the thin and thick of haw flakes can solve by the distance between regulating spring press device and the cutting knife dish.
